Permeability of the Law

Another law idea: 

Law would be assesed in terms of its desired reach, the reach consists of various dimensions: Number of people, wide of space, for example. Then if the law's reach was too high, it would automatically only be guidelines for individuals. 

So lets say its a bill, a bill would have permeability points of 50, so anything in the bill that regulates companies, local governments, organizations would apply to them, but since in this example the bill had tried to regulate wide of areas and numbers of people that were beyond the 50 points, smaller entities and rural areas, and individuals within the rural areas could not be permeated by the bill. However a mining site in a desolated place for example, that gathered a lot of workers and established a big corporation, might as a parent organization be subjected to the bill, because it had became "big enough" 

In order for the order to permeate into smaller entitites, local governments needed to concur the bill
